Are people in Dillingham older or younger than people in Deltana?- The Median Age in Dillingham is 1.0 years younger than in Deltana.
Are housing costs cheaper in Dillingham or Deltana?- Dillingham
housing costs are 14.1% more expensive than Deltana hous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Dillingham or Deltana?- The average commute for residents of Dillingham is 8.6 minutes longer than it is for residents of Deltana.

Things to do in Dillingham?Living in Dillingham, AK is truly an experience unlike any other. With a population of just under 2,400 people, the city offers a close-knit community complete with spectacular views of the Bristol Bay and surrounding mountains. The unique landscape provides outstanding opportunities for fishing, hunting, and camping during the summer months, while winter months bring snowmobiling and ski trips to the nearby mountains.
